Paul Anthony Eakins was born on March 1, 1951 in St Louis, Missouri. He was one of three children born to parents Paul Wade Eakins and Lottie May White. On May 1, 1969, Paul enlisted into the navy and was released from service on March 1, 1971. Shortly thereafter, Paul married a living Scotino and had two children in Missouri. Paul “Bud” Wade Eakins was born on January 3, 1927 in New Madrid, New Madrid County, Missouri. He was the second child of nine born to parents Benjamin Eakins and Alameda “Medie” Chambers. Throughout his life he goes by the name “Bud” for the most part. Shortly after his birth, the family moved to Arkansas.
